Output d0f75fba728a7a43ca636e3e54a6337e10660ce300d373a25246cbcef3850b94:1

value
43399818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dae685ef516666da8c8cf8bc0538b10f946a99cf OP_EQUAL
address
3MeTPPpo139THu3qJrZoeYwsM1rzPNsQFH
transaction
d0f75fba728a7a43ca636e3e54a6337e10660ce300d373a25246cbcef3850b94
confirmations
242906
spent
true